diff -u -r -N glibc-2.3.2.ORIG/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/ssp.c glibc-2.3.2/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/ssp.c
--- glibc-2.3.2.ORIG/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/ssp.c	1970-01-01 01:00:00.000000000 +0100
+++ glibc-2.3.2/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/ssp.c	2003-11-08 21:13:58.000000000 +0100
@@ -0,0 +1,97 @@
+#include <stdio.h>
+#include <string.h>
+#include <fcntl.h>
+#include <unistd.h>
+
+#ifdef _POSIX_SOURCE
+#include <signal.h>
+#endif
+
+#if defined(HAVE_SYSLOG)
+#include <sys/types.h>
+#include <sys/socket.h>
+#include <sys/un.h>
+
+#include <sys/syslog.h>
+#ifndef _PATH_LOG
+#define _PATH_LOG "/dev/log"
+#endif
+#endif
+
+long __guard[8] = {0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0};
+
+void __guard_setup (void)
+{
+  int fd;
+  if (__guard[0]!=0) return;
+  fd = open ("/dev/urandom", 0);
+  if (fd != -1) {
+    ssize_t size = read (fd, (char*)&__guard, sizeof(__guard));
+    close (fd) ;
+    if (size == sizeof(__guard)) return;
+  }
+  /* If a random generator can't be used, the protector switches the guard
+     to the "terminator canary" */
+  ((char*)__guard)[0] = 0; ((char*)__guard)[1] = 0;
+  ((char*)__guard)[2] = '\n'; ((char*)__guard)[3] = 255;
+}
+
+void __stack_smash_handler (char func[], int damaged)
+{
+#if defined (__GNU_LIBRARY__)
+  extern char * __progname;
+#endif
+  const char message[] = ": stack smashing attack in function ";
+  int bufsz = 512, len;
+  char buf[bufsz];
+#if defined(HAVE_SYSLOG)
+  int LogFile;
+  struct sockaddr_un SyslogAddr;  /* AF_UNIX address of local logger */
+#endif
+#ifdef _POSIX_SOURCE
+  {
+    sigset_t mask;
+    sigfillset(&mask);
+    sigdelset(&mask, SIGABRT);  /* Block all signal handlers */
+    sigprocmask(SIG_BLOCK, &mask, NULL); /* except SIGABRT */
+  }
+#endif
+
+  strcpy(buf, "<2>"); len=3;    /* send LOG_CRIT */
+#if defined (__GNU_LIBRARY__)
+  strncat(buf, __progname, bufsz-len-1); len = strlen(buf);
+#endif
+  if (bufsz>len) {strncat(buf, message, bufsz-len-1); len = strlen(buf);}
+  if (bufsz>len) {strncat(buf, func, bufsz-len-1); len = strlen(buf);}
+  /* print error message */
+  write (STDERR_FILENO, buf+3, len-3);
+#if defined(HAVE_SYSLOG)
+  if ((LogFile = socket(AF_UNIX, SOCK_DGRAM, 0)) != -1) {
+                                                                                                                     
+    /*                                                                                                               
+     * Send "found" message to the "/dev/log" path
+     */
+    SyslogAddr.sun_family = AF_UNIX;
+    (void)strncpy(SyslogAddr.sun_path, _PATH_LOG,
+          sizeof(SyslogAddr.sun_path) - 1);
+    SyslogAddr.sun_path[sizeof(SyslogAddr.sun_path) - 1] = '\0';
+    sendto(LogFile, buf, len, 0, (struct sockaddr *)&SyslogAddr,
+       sizeof(SyslogAddr));
+  }
+#endif
+
+#ifdef _POSIX_SOURCE
+  { /* Make sure the default handler is associated with SIGABRT */
+    struct sigaction sa;
+
+    memset(&sa, 0, sizeof(struct sigaction));
+    sigfillset(&sa.sa_mask);    /* Block all signals */
+    sa.sa_flags = 0;
+    sa.sa_handler = SIG_DFL;
+    sigaction(SIGABRT, &sa, NULL);
+    (void)kill(getpid(), SIGABRT);
+  }
+#endif
+  _exit(127);
+}
